Marsh Industries had sales in 2013 of $6,400,000 and gross profit of $1,100,000. Management is considering two alternative budget plans to increase its gross profit in 2014.

Plan A would increase the selling price per unit from $8 to $8.40. Sales volume would decrease by 10% from its 2013 level. Plan B would decrease the selling price per unit by $.50. The marketing department expects that the sales volume would increase by 100,000 units.

At the end of 2013, Marsh has 38,000 units of inventory on hand. If Plan A is accepted, the ending inventory should be equal to 5% of the 2014 sales. If plan B is accepted, the ending inventory should be equal to 60,000 units. Each unit produced will cost $1.80 in direct labor, $1.30 in direct materials, and $1.20 in variable overhead. The fixed overhead for 2014 should be $1,895,000.

A. Prepare a sales budget for 2014 under each plan.

B. Prepaare a production budget for 2014 under each plan.

Compute the production cost per unit under each plan.
